Welcome to Recipe Theme Documentation. In start you must have a working version of WordPress already installed. For information in regard to installing the WordPress platform, please see the WordPress Codex Installing WordPress
Please make sure to unzip the package that you downloaded from themeforest, Before uploading it to your WordPress installation as a theme. Because, it is not only a theme and contain many other related files & folders like Documentation, Import XML, License Text, PSDs, Theme Files and Theme Zip
When you are ready to install a theme, you must first upload the theme files and then activate the theme from Appearance > Themes. Theme files can be uploaded in two ways:
FTP Upload: Using your FTP program, upload the non-zipped theme folder into the /wp-content/themes/ folder on your server.
OR
WordPress Upload: Navigate to Appearance > Themes > Install Themes > Upload. click 'Choose File', and select the zipped theme folder. Hit “Install Now” and the theme will be uploaded and installed.
Once the theme is uploaded, you need to activate it. Go to Appearance > Themes and activate your chosen theme.
Note:The Theme zip name is food-recipe.zip. which you will find in the downloaded package from themeforest
It is better to use child theme and if you need to modify anything you modify in child theme only. This way you can easily update your parent theme when new update becomes available on themeforest. You can read more about child theme from here.
To install child theme for Food Recipe, you need to upload the food-recipes-child.zip and activate it the same way you uploaded food-recipe.zip as guided above.

To set up the homepage you must create a new page, you can do so by navigating to Pages > Add New. You can give this page a title yet you do not have to include any content. Select the “Home” template from the Page Attributes section and click “Publish”.
Once you have created your new page which uses the “home” page template, navigate to Settings > Reading and configure the “Front Page Displays” setting. Select the static page option and choose the page you just created as your front page.
Your homepage is now created and can be configured through the theme options.
To configure homepage from theme options you have to click Appearance > Theme Options. Here you can see first tab Named Home Page on the left column and its options on right side. First Two options are given below.
After Selecting Logo for the website and favicon, you can see an option for selecting slider type for your homepage. There are 5 types of sliders given in Food Recipes Theme. You can see setting up process for each slider in videos give below.
For sliders you need recipe post id to attach slides/image with related recipes. So, this image below will guide you from where you can get Recipe ID to use in sliders.
Under Sliders section you can see four fields for homepage hot recipes where you can select recipes to show in Whats Hot section. All of your recipes will be listed in these fields.
To set up the blog, you must create a new page, you can do so by navigating to Pages > Add New. You can give this page a title of “blog” yet you do not have to include any content. Click “Publish”.
Once you have created your new page, navigate to Settings > Reading and configure the “Front Page Displays” setting. Select the static page option and choose the page you just created as your posts page. Your blog index is now created and can be viewed by visiting the page you just published.

Food Recipe has a custom post type named Recipe. You can manage your recipes and can add detailed information about it.
Adding recipe is same process as adding a post but with some aditional information. Click on the Recipes > Add New in left side menu of wordpress admin panel. You have to give your recipe title and little detail about it in editor. You can use all shortcodes in the editor. If you are using Ingredients and Methods given under this page then you have to put shortcode of each one here. '[ingredients]' to show all Ingredients and '[method]' to show all method steps you have entered or you will enter later on.
Under content editor area you can see a Recipe Video box. From here you can select rather your recipe can have a video instead of featured image or not. If you enable the video then you have to put its code and select video service you are using.
On the right side of this page you can tag your recipe to make it more friendly for local search and for search engines that your recipe is related to which type etc. You also can select or assign a type for your recipe in Recipe Type metabox. You can assign a Cuisine to your recipe using Cuisines metabox.
You can assign Courses, Ingredients and Skill Level needed for your recipe. Selecting ingredients here is different than giving these again in your recipe details. Adding ingredients here will make your recipe searchable by local search and search engines according to ingredients used.
Assign your a post thumbnail to show it in recipe listing and on single page.
Setting featured image
Under post text editor you can see Recipe Information metabox. In this box you can give details for your recipe. At the start you can see a Recipe Video box. From here you can select rather your recipe can have a video instead or not. If you enable the video by clicking yes then you have to put its embed code in the given box under it. Note: Your recipe will have video on featured image area instead of featured image. Also you have to use Recipe Template with sidebar instead of full width recipe template from theme options.
If you are not using video for your recipe then you can add more images for this recipe to show in gallery on single page. also you can add more information like Yield, Servings, preparation time, Cook time and Nutritional Information. You also can add ingredients as many as you want using '+' sign on the right side. Same with method steps. You can add recipe details step by step here using '+' sign.
Note: you have to add shortcodes for Ingredients and Methods in content area to show them. [ingredients] to list your Ingredients and [method] to show your method steps for recipe.
Food Recipe Theme has two styles for you to display your recipe. You can choose a style from Appearance > Theme Options > Other Options > Select Single Recipe Template Type. One type is full width where you can see all images about recipe in accordion and all other information in full wide area without sidebar. Other one is to have a sidebar and put some more widgets for you in it.

The theme comes pre-packed with a number of short codes allowing you to add styled content to your site with little effort.
Columns shortcode is easy way to make columns in your page or post. All short codes related to columns and usage of these codes is mentioned below:
[columns][/columns] <===== You should wrap all columns in it. [two_column][/two_column] [one_third][/one_third] [two_third][/two_third] [one_fourth][/one_fourth] [three_fourth][/three_fourth]Usage:
jQuery Accordion shortcode makes an accordion. Its usage example is given below:
[accordion] [accor_block active=true title="First Accordion Item"]Some Contents[/accor_block] [accor_block title="Second Accordion Item"]Some Contents[/accor_block] [accor_block title="Third Accordion Item"]Some Contents[/accor_block] [/accordion]
Making a toggle information box is easy with jQuery Toggle Shortcode. See its usage below:
[toggle] [toggle_block title="Your Toggle Title"]Toggle Contents[/toggle_block] [/toggle]
jQuery Tabs shortcode makes beautiful tabs in very simple way.
[tabs titles="First Tab, Second Tab, Third Tab"] [tab_block] First Tab Contents [/tab_block] [tab_block] Second Tab Contents [/tab_block] [tab_block] Third Tab Contents [/tab_block] [/tabs]
There are four different styles of list available in Food Recipe theme. Usage is given below:
[list type="checked"] your list item your list item your list item your list item [/list]
Available types are: "checked", "arrow", "arrow2", "arrow3"
We have five different types of message boxes in Food Recipe theme. Usage and types are mentioned below:
[note]Your Note Message Her[/note] [note type="error"]Your Note Message Her[/note] [note type="hint"]Your Note Message Her[/note] [note type="alert"]Your Note Message Her[/note] [note type="note"]Your Note Message Here[/note]
We have two types of special headings. Usage is mentioned below:
[red_heading]Toggle[/red_heading] [blue_heading]Toggle[/blue_heading] [red_heading border="true"]Toggle[/red_heading] [blue_heading border="true"]Toggle[/blue_heading]
making border true will display a border line under the heading.
We have simple blockquote with different options. Usage is given below:
[blockquote width="290" align="left"]Your quote here[/blockquote]
you can mention its size in width attribute and its alignment in align attribute. align attribute support two values right / left. Specifying the align attribute will make other contents to float around it.
Note: Giving no attribute at all will give you normal 100% wide blockquote.
Step heading is to display steps in a recipe description. So, You can mention your recipe steps by using this recipe.
[step_head]Step 01[/step_head] [step_head]Step 02[/step_head]
Normal horizontal line is simple and properly stylized but if you want your horizontal line (<hr />) fatter than that, use this shortcode.
[hline_fat]
On faq page you can put your question and answers easily by using given shortcode.
[faq_wrapper] [faq_item title="Maple and a layer of nuts in this buttery dessert makes Christmas oh so special!"] Put Your Answer Here.! [/faq_item] [faq_item title="Maple and a layer of nuts in this buttery dessert makes Christmas oh so special!"] Put Your Answer Here.! [/faq_item] [/faq_wrapper]
Note: title property is used to put question in this faq shortcode
On Single Recipe page you are required to use [ingredients] shortcode to display the ingredients added in metaboxes.
There are two variations of this shortcode. The default title is "Ingredients" if you want to specify your own title you can specify it using title attribute as given in second variation.
[ingredients] [ingredients title="My Heading"]
On Single Recipe page you are required to use [method] shortcode to display the method steps added in metaboxes.
There are two variations of this shortcode. The default title is "Method" if you want to specify your own title you can specify it using title attribute as given in second variation.
[method] [method title="My Heading"]

The theme comes with a number of in built custom page templates. These templates can be used on individual pages to change the display or functionality.
Homepage template is well elaborated in stylizing homepage portion above. It has a slider, some hot recipes area and a widgetized area for some specific widgets and an advertisement widget.
Recipes Listing Template is used to make a recipe listing page where you can list all recipes. With Pagination. Like a blog page for blog posts.
Contact page template is used to show your contact information, a map and fully functional AJAX Based contact form.
Default Template is a page with sidebar. Full Width Page Template is for those pages on which you want no sidebar.
Recipe Submit page template provides the front end interface for users to submit recipes. After version 2.0 it is taking all ingredients and method steps from this template. It allows user to sign up and submit recipe as draft and left for review from admin.
Each uploaded image in WordPress will be intelligently croped in different sized thumbnails. Image sizes are given below.
Size | Width | Height |
---|---|---|
Post thumbnail size for admin side view | 50px | 50px |
Blog Listing Thumbnail | 575px | 212px |
Recipe Listing Thumbnail | 250px | 212px |
Portfolio Thumbnail | 220px | 140px |
Sidebar Tabs Recipe Thumbnails and Most Rated Recipe Thumbnails | 63px | 53px |
Recipe Four Column Listing Thumbnail | 222px | 144px |
Thumbnail for Carousel on Recipe Single Page | 132px | 104px |
Slider Image | 515px | 262 |
Basic Slider Image | 903px | 386px |
Weekly Special Recipe Thumbnail | 122px | 132px |
Sidebar Recipe Mini Slider Widget Thumbanil | 302px | 196px |
